This article shares a recipe for a vegan vegetable frittata, made with ingredients such as potato, onion, red pepper, zucchini, and tofu "egg" mix. The dish is gluten-free and packed with flavors from herbs, spices, and nutritional yeast. The frittata is baked in a springform tin, allowing it to cool and hold together for easy slicing. It can be customized with seasonal vegetables or fridge staples and served with a variety of sides like avocado salad, crusty bread, or roasted potatoes. The recipe serves six and is perfect for picnics, gatherings, or make-ahead meals.
Preparation involves parboiling the potatoes, frying the vegetables, blending the tofu "egg" mix, and combining everything in the cake tin with cherry tomatoes on top. The frittata is baked until golden, then left to cool before slicing and serving. The recipe is versatile, freezes well, and is sourced from Viva's Vegan Recipe Club for those looking for plant-based meal options.
